Understanding the UK Casino Licensing Framework
The United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C) is the primary regulatory body governing all forms of gambling within the country. Its stringent licensing process ensures that casinos operate legally, ethically, and responsibly. Obtaining a UKGC license is a rigorous undertaking, demanding operators to demonstrate robust security measures, fair gaming practices, and a commitment to protecting vulnerable individuals. This framework provides a significant level of assurance to players, knowing that the casinos they choose are subject to ongoing scrutiny and adhere to strict industry standards. The UKGC’s regulations cover various aspects, including anti-money laundering protocols, age verification procedures, and responsible gambling initiatives.
Beyond the UKGC license, many casinos also undergo independent audits by accredited testing agencies. These audits verify the randomness and fairness of the games offered, ensuring that players have a genuine chance of winning. Reputable casinos will proudly display the logos of these testing agencies on their websites, providing an additional layer of transparency and trust. The integrity of the random number generators (RNGs) used in online casino games is of paramount importance, and these audits play a critical role in maintaining that integrity. Furthermore, the UKGC actively monitors casinos to ensure they comply with advertising standards and provide clear and accurate information to the public.

Exploring Game Variety and Software Providers
A key aspect of any premium casino experience is the diversity and quality of the games on offer. The leading UK casinos partner with renowned software providers to deliver a wide range of options, catering to all tastes and preferences. From classic table games like roulette, blackjack, and baccarat to innovative slot machines and live dealer experiences, there’s something to captivate every player. The variety extends beyond the types of games to include different variants, bet limits, and bonus features. For example, roulette players can choose from European, American, and French versions, each with its unique house edge. Slot enthusiasts can explore hundreds of titles with diverse themes, paylines, and jackpot sizes.
The choice of software provider is also a crucial indicator of quality. Established providers like NetEnt, Microgaming, Playtech, and Evolution Gaming are known for their innovative game design, cutting-edge graphics, and fair gaming algorithms. These companies invest heavily in research and development, constantly pushing the boundaries of casino technology. Furthermore, they are typically licensed and regulated by reputable authorities, ensuring their games meet the highest standards of integrity. The rise of live dealer games, powered by providers like Evolution Gaming, has been particularly transformative, bringing the authentic atmosphere of a land-based casino directly to players’ screens.

Responsible Gambling and Player Protection
The UKGC places a strong emphasis on responsible gambling and player protection. Casinos are required to implement measures to prevent problem gambling and protect vulnerable individuals. These measures include age verification procedures, self-exclusion schemes, deposit limits, and reality checks. Age verification is typically carried out using identity documents and databases to ensure that players are over the legal gambling age. Self-exclusion allows players to voluntarily ban themselves from accessing casino services for a specified period, providing a much-needed cooling-off period. Deposit limits enable players to control their spending, while reality checks provide regular reminders of how long they have been playing and how much they have spent or lost.
Furthermore, casinos are expected to provide clear and accessible information about responsible gambling resources, such as the National Gambling Helpline and GamCare. They should also train their staff to identify and assist players who may be exhibiting signs of problem gambling. The UKGC regularly reviews casinos’ responsible gambling practices and takes enforcement action against those that fail to comply with regulations. Understanding Self-Exclusion Schemes
Self-exclusion schemes offer a powerful tool for individuals struggling with problem gambling. These schemes allow players to voluntarily ban themselves from accessing casino websites and apps, providing a barrier against impulsive gambling behavior. The length of the self-exclusion period can vary, typically ranging from six months to five years. Once a player has self-excluded, the casino is legally obligated to prevent them from accessing their services. This includes closing their account, blocking their access to websites and apps, and removing them from marketing lists. It's a serious commitment that should be considered carefully, but it can be a life-changing step for those facing addiction.
Crucially, self-exclusion isn't limited to a single casino; several multi-operator schemes cover numerous licensed casinos. GAMSTOP is a prominent example in the UK, offering a unified self-exclusion service. Players can register with GAMSTOP once, and their self-exclusion will apply across all participating casinos. This provides a more comprehensive and effective solution for individuals seeking help with their gambling habits. It's also important to note that self-exclusion is not a cure for problem gambling; it's a tool that can help individuals regain control and seek further support.
